Heat Stroke Signs Dogs. Heatstroke in dogs is a very serious illness that can be fatal. Sometimes excessive panting and other signs of discomfort show overheating in dogs. Dog Heat stroke Symptoms Symptoms of a light Heat stroke are a body temperature of 104F to 106F. Or do you just want to be aware of the signs going into summer.

When a dog opens their mouth wide with a swollen tongue hanging out to the side this is one the first dog heat stroke signs. Without attention this can easily turn into heat stroke. Your dog may be in a stupor disoriented and staggering aboutor even collapse says Dr. 9 Heat Stroke Warning Signs for Dogs Excessive panting Excessive drooling Thick saliva Extreme thirst Vomiting Increased heart rate Bright red tongue and pale gums. These symptoms alone warrant a call to the vet but if your dog has been exposed to high heat it could be heat stroke related.

Dogs suffering from heatstroke can have elevated breathing rates dry or sticky gums abnormal gum color bruising in the gums may appear lethargic or disoriented and can have seizures. Heat stroke causes damage to the lining of the intestines which can bleed as the coagulation system and bone marrow responsible for the formation of platelets are also impaired.
